Louis-Georges BERGERON was born 10 October 1819 in Saint-Grégoire, Nicolet, Lower Canada

Louis-Georges BERGERON was the child of ?   and   ?

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Louis-Georges  married  Marie-Seraphine GAGNON 7 June 1842 in Nicolet, Canada East .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Marie-Seraphine GAGNON  was born 21 September 1818 in Nicolet, Québec, Canada (Saint-Jean-Baptiste) .  Marie-Seraphine died 26 December 1907 in Saint-Grégoire, Nicolet, Québec, Canada (Saint-Grégoire-le-Grand) (Bécancour)*. 

Louis-Georges BERGERON died 17 April 1898

Did You Know? Québec Généalogie - Over time, Québec has gone through a series of name changes
From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
